    • Community Demographics

      Barrie has around 152 K residents (2024 est.), up from 148 K in 2021 and projected to nearly 300 K by 2051, making it one of Canada’s fastest-growing mid-sized cities. Median age is ~39 years, ~17% under 14, ~16% aged 65+, and average household size ~2.6–2.9 . A solid family community – 55% of couples have children (vs 50% nationally); single-person households are only 22% (vs 29% nationally) . Predominantly English (93%), with visible minority populations at ~17%—largest groups include South Asian (4.4%), Black (3.9%), Latin American (2%), Chinese (1.6%)

    • Community Centres

      Holly Recreation Centre has gym, pool, and inexpensive memberships (about $35/month). Allandale and other recreation centres are equally popular, family-friendly facilities with workout equipment and pools. Barrie Public Library has several branches, including Painswick (near by), that provide community and literacy activities.

    • Future Growth around

      By 2051, the population is expected to increase significantly from 153K to roughly 300K. Infrastructure improvements include ongoing downtown regeneration, new freeway ramps (e.g., the Ferndale entry), improved roadways, and public transportation. Georgian College and Lakehead STEM school campuses are set to open downtown in 2025, as well as new retail plazas at Mapleview and Yonge with supermarket additions. South Barrie plans to create nearly 150,000 new employment before mid-century.
